## Narrative

Our maintenance mechanic was doing pre-operational inspection and preventative maintenance on a Hitachi EH 1100-5 haul truck on the morning of Wednesday, April 19, 2017.   As ee was exiting the equipment ee slipped on the bottom step and fell to the ground.  Landing on right side causing pain to this area.
